Correction of the non-uniformity for multi-TDICCD mosaic camera on FPGA (EI CONFERENCE)

To solve the non-uniformity problem of multi Time Delay Integral Charge Couple Device (TDICCD) mosaic camera
several common non-uniformity correction methods are discussed. Secondly
a non-uniformity correction algorithm is proposed and implemented on Field-Programmable Gate Array (FPGA) platform. Firstly
the correction algorithm is designed. Finally
the generation and definition of non-uniformity are introduced
considering the fix-point processing ability of FPGA
the correction algorithm is optimized properly
and implemented on FPGA. The experimental results indicate that the non-uniformity can be decreased from 8.3%to 2.0% in 1s for 3-TDICCD mosaic camera's images with the proposed correction algorithm at 96TDI stage
proving that this correction algorithm is of high real-time performance
good practicality and satisfies the requirements of the target system. 2010 IEEE.
Study on chromaticity balance for LED exposure system (EI CONFERENCE)

A standard white light compounding algorithm based on combination of CCD illumination acquisition with computer control is presented for LEDs. The computer adjust and control the working current of LEDs by using three-color LEDs illumination acquired by CCD camera
achieved chromaticity coordinates error between compounded white light and standard white light D65 less than the threshold beforehand setted by this technique
then acquiring needed standard white light. Compounded white light meet the chromaticity error demand that is able to be changed
at the same time the CCD illumination acquisition system is eliminated. The proposed algorithm improved the light energy utilization efficiency of LED
and eliminated the offset of central wavelength and chromaticity coordinates due to work current change of LEDs. Experimental results show that the proposed algorithm achieved lesser chromaticity error uv=0.001 relative to standard white light D65
enhanced chromaticity uniformity of illumination field.

Design of an improved data signal timing for an amorphous silicon active-matrix organic LED display (EI CONFERENCE)

The most critical issue in the design of an active matrix organic light emitting diode (AM-OLED) display pixel is the pixel to the pixel luminance uniformity. By substituting four-thin film transistor (TFT) pixel circuit for two-TFT pixel circuit
the luminous uniformity has great improved
but it requires more components than the two-TFT pixel circuit. There are some barriers needed to resolve to utilize hydrogenated amorphous silicon transistor to lit OLED
such as low field effect mobility
low output current and threshold voltage shift. In this article
a two-a-Si:H TFT pixel circuit was designed
which consisted of one named switching TFT and the other named driving TFT. The driving TFT gate line structure modified and a data signal timing improved were reported. The modified driving TFT can provide enough current about 30 microampere to lit OLED and the novel data signal timing can provide a constant current to OLED by restraining the driving TFT threshold voltage variation. In the novel data signal timing
the control signals to the driving TFT gate include a data signal and a reverse data signal. The signals alteration is performed either at a frame rate or at a line rate. By experiments
the driving TFT output current value is plotted as a function of the time in different reversed voltage value. When the magnitude of the positive data signal and the negative data signal is equal
the variety of Vth
is smallest
about 1.28V after a fixed stressing time of 1.33104min
which shows the novel data signal timing can improved the driving TFT output-input current stability.
Color video display technique based on diode-pumped solid state lasers (EI CONFERENCE)

This paper will introduce the principle and techniques to realize laser color video display. The characteristics of techniques and bottleneck of restricting the development are analyzed. A novel technical approach to eliminating the laser interference
improving the uniformity of optical field
transforming the chromaticity and extending the virtual color is proposed. The principle device of laser display system has been produced on the basis of the blue
green and red diode-pumped solid state lasers. The wavelengths of the blue
green and red are respectively 473nm
532nm and 671 nm. The output powers of the lasers are 1.3W
0.32W and 3.5W respectively.
